Not true, each and every single person using DME is welcome to use the yellow tags on their inbound flight (just not on the outbound). This means that Disney will collect your luggage for you from Orlando and the bags will 'magically' appear in your Disney hotel room.

To the OP - if you want Disney to pick up on your behalf put the yellow tags on your bags before you leave home!!!

To make things clearer, the yellow tags are the exact same set up as those used for cruise lines.
 
When we flew down in January, we flew through Calgary where we cleared customs. After clearing customs I put the yellow ME tags on before giving them back our luggage. Arriving in Orlando we went right to the ME counter where they asked for a small description of all our bags and boarded our bus all within 25 min of landing. :cool1: The only down side was your bags don't travel with you to the resort, our bags showed up 3-4 hours later! It wasn't a problem for us as I packed a carry on with everything we needed for the first day/night. I believe for all flights leaving Pearson and entering the US that you clear customs in Toronto. If you want to make sure just call your airline and find out. As for the tags, most airlines remove old/different tags from your luggage as not to confuse the luggage handlers. You could put them on ahead of arriving at the airport, just inform the airline checkin people as to what they are for and not to remove them, and you should be fine.

I flew from Nova Scotia to toronto to Orlando and used the ME tags, we needed clear US customs in toronto first. Everything went off without a hitch. I was flying Westjet and they told me to put the tags on before i went through US customs in toronto.

When i landed in orlando i was taken right to my bus and was in my hotel about 30-40 min later. My baggage showed up 3 to 4 hours after that

No problems what so ever.

The only reason to delay putting on the yellow ME tags is to avoid confusing the airline baggage handlers.

Ideally you put on the tags just before you lose sight of your baggage for the last time, except it is tricky to guess when.

For example you are at customs expecting that you would get the bags back and hand them over to be checked. But the bags are inspected and immediately whisked away from you before you can reach out and put the tags on.

Or you have to keep picking your bags up, step forward with the line and put your bags down and you never have a spare contiguous 60 seconds to put the tags on when you reach the on deck circle in front of the skycap.

So you have to guess and put the tags on a little in advance.
